EngineeringRetreat2010/Kitware

From NAMIC Wiki
Revision as of 03:16, 17 November 2010 by Aylward (talk | contribs) (Created page with '= Near-term schedule (Dec 10th-ish) = == Factory Machine == * Setup factory machine ** Being delivered by Jim on Friday * Install virtual machines * Backup * SSH access for Steve…')
(diff) ← Older revision | Latest revision (diff) | Newer revision → (diff)
Jump to: navigation, search
Home < EngineeringRetreat2010 < Kitware

Near-term schedule (Dec 10th-ish)

Factory Machine

  • Setup factory machine
    • Being delivered by Jim on Friday
  • Install virtual machines
  • Backup
  • SSH access for Steve
  • CDash@Home Clients

Dashboard Update

Testing

  • MIDAS hosts testing data
    • Demo on BrainsFIT data

Documentation

  • Update wikis

Future

  • Support external module development
    • Simplify testing of modules
      • GUI Testing
    • Establish system (with man-in-the-middle) for developers to send modules to factory machines
      • Use my.cdash.org for projects to be grouped with Slicer
      • Developer initiates continuous builds of git branches and gets branch-specific dashboards
  • Verify modules prior to moving into Slicer
    • Fetch modules from NITRC for nightly building
  • Optimized testing of modules
    • Round-robin or build-when-changes schemes for CDash
  • Support distribution of modules
    • Fetch build results (execs and dlls) from blessed dashboard machines
      • Package for Linux?
  • BatchMake with Slicer via WebKit
  • MIDAS hosts testing results (covalic)